Class III Business Development Representative (BDR) - VANCOUVER
Position Summary
The Class III Business Development Representative (BDR) is responsible for developing new business opportunities and acquiring new customers within an assigned territory or market segment.
This role focuses on prospecting, customer outreach, relationship building, and growing awareness of Johnston Equipment’s products and services with small to medium-sized businesses. The BDR plays an important role in identifying opportunities, generating leads, and supporting long-term customer growth.

About Johnston Equipment:
Johnston Equipment provides material handling equipment to move product in, out and throughout warehouses; service solutions and tools to better manage warehouse productivity; racking, storage and automated system solutions to optimize the storage and movement of goods; and programs to protect material handling assets and the people who utilize them.
